Linh Phước Temple, also known as the Ve Chai Pagoda, is a unique Buddhist temple in Da Lat famous for its stunning mosaic decorations. The entire structure, from walls to pillars, is covered in colorful fragments of broken glass and pottery, creating intricate patterns and images. Visitors can explore the main hall, admire the mosaic-covered bell tower, and see a large statue of Avalokiteshvara. The temple's distinctive artistry makes it a must-see for those interested in creative religious architecture.
